How often should I have my pet’s nails cut?
If your pet is not on concrete, blacktop, or other textured hard surface you should cut your pet's nails every four to six weeks or when the pet shows signs of needing the nails clipped.
The dog or cat's nails grow fast due to the protein in the diet. The "quick" of the nail grows with the outside nail. Because the quick (where the blood is) grows also, we need to trim extra long nails every two weeks to return the nails to a normal length. Extra long nails have to be cut a little bit at a time and can not be cut short all at once.
You may cut your pet's nails yourself or have a professional do the cutting. There are two types of nail clippers available for home use, the guillotine style and the side-cutting type. Use which ever clipper you are most comfortable with.
Should you not be comfortable with cutting the pet's nails a groomer or vet can cut them for you. A groomer usually doesn't require an appointment for this. Groomers will cut your pet's nails for you at no charge or for just a few dollars. The vet, usually, requires an appointment and often times will charge an office visit fee.
